Ingredients
- 3 cold, fresh, free range eggs
- 1-2 tb cream {or whole milk} per each egg
- 2 tb unsalted clarified or whole butter
- S & P
Instructions
- Crack your eggs into a bowl and swirl in the cream.
- Whisk vigorously for 3-5 minutes.
- In a non stick pan set over medium-low, glaze with butter.
- Pour in the whisked eggs and allow to set for a moment. Think “folded” eggs vs “scrambled.” You want the curds to be as large as possible, therefore making them softer.
- Half way in, salt {and pepper if desired}.
- Slightly under cook {as there is carry over heat}. Most importantly, you do not want to over cook the eggs. If you want to be super technical, serve on a warmed plate and sprinkle with chives/cheese/etc.
